I-40 westbound traffic reopens after crash near Grants

A vehicle crash closed a direction of Interstate 40 traffic west of Albuquerque in Cibola County. Westbound interstate traffic was closed at mile marker 110, about 25 miles east of Grants. The closure has since been reopened on Sunday morning, Jan. 25. Traffic was being diverted on to State Road 124 at exit 114, according to NM Roads. The closure is east of the Dancing Eagle Casino interchange.
